Career

Delta Goodrem's career began at a young age when she appeared in various television shows and commercials. Her breakthrough came in 2003 with her debut album "Innocent Eyes," which topped the ARIA Albums Chart for 29 weeks and became one of the highest-selling albums in Australian history. Some highlights of her career include:


Music Career: Released multiple successful albums such as "Mistaken Identity" (2004), "Delta" (2007), "Child of the Universe" (2012), and "Wings of the Wild" (2016).


Acting Career: Starred as Nina Tucker in the Australian soap opera "Neighbours," which helped boost her music career.


Television: Served as a coach on "The Voice Australia" for several seasons.
